Event Name:  Multicultural Contest - \\
Event Description:  Students from the Greek-Catholic, Bulgarian, Hungarian, German and Italian high-schools will participate in a space-themed contest
Promotional Image:  No Image.
Report on the Results:  1.Title: Journey through the Universe Organizing School: High School "Dante Alighieri", Bucharest, Romania Schools participating: High School "Dante Alighieri" High School "Ady Endre" Theoretically College Bulgarian "Hristo Botev" Participating teachers: 17 teachers and teachers Student participants: -6 teams of 3 students each primary and 3 students secondary school pupils; -the teams were composed of students from various Romanian and minority students in Bucharest-Romania: Italians, Germans, Hungarians, Greeks and Bulgarians. Students audience: about 120 students from participating schools. Scientific personalities invited: Mr. Alexander Mironov - writer, journalist and politician Romanian Ms. Erika Lucia Suhay - President of the Romanian Association of Education through Astronomy 2001 Type of activity: • students have solved a puzzle representing one planet in the Solar System, after completing puzzle students read description located on the back and identified the planet; • each group of students have written many a verse from "Hymn of the Universe", each line is written in one language minorities; • students have built an essay on the subject "Universe" in participating in minority languages; • journey "Little Prince" on the six planets formed and recognized teams represented by description of the planets; • build spacecraft; • planets dance. 2. The activity of C. Noica high school and Energetic high school had been coordonated by Daniela Cautnic. There was about 50 people students from Energetic and C. Noica high school with Dobrota Petrina (C. Noica); Dana Cautnic ( C. Noica); Sandru Ioan ( Energetic); Ana Stanislav (Energetic).The small spaceship lunching(powered by Oprisiu Florin- Energetic High School) was a success and everybody enjoyed the drama(C. Noica high school). A local TV News record during the activity, and also two students reprezent us on that channel. Everybody enjoyed the drama about the Solar Sistem and plus, they were suprised by the small spaceship. And yes, now we are totally inlove with our Solar Sistem. 3.School Name: Middle School No 1 Remetea Number of pupils: 44 Number of teachers:11 Activites: 1- Happy New Year universe 2012-Hand-made cards exhibition quiling tehnique. 2-Essay presentation. 3-Sience and tehnique-documentary film (abaut the space and formation of the solar system) watching. 4-Drawing painting,banner and folder Exhibition. 4. School name: “Timotei Cipariu” Greek-Catholic High-school Number of students: 61 Number of teachers: 7 Types of actions: The students participated in the contest where encouraged and tested them during various activities: 1. A drawing contest (students made their drawing at home and presented them during the meeting. They used colored pencils or water colors). 2. An exhibition of small scale copies (students used different materials (tins, paper, plastic, cardboard, aluminum) to make the Solar System, the planets, spacecraft’s or even aliens). 3. A writing section -Essays (only a few of the essays were read – the only winning ones, all on the same subject: “Me and the cosmic outer space”).
